Final season of Netflix's BoJack Horseman arrives on October 25

One of Netflix's earliest and most successful original shows is coming to an end with its sixth season. The company announced that BoJack Horseman will wrap things up with a two-part season, the first of which will arrive on the streaming platform next month. The company has released a short trailer teasing this show's final batch of episodes, and it comes in the form of a letter.BoJack Horseman is an adult animated comedy that premiered on Netflix in August 2014. The show was one of the first animated originals launched by Netflix, giving the streaming company it's own competitor to similar broadcast television offerings like Bob's Burgers and The Simpsons. As with its other older shows like Orange is the New Black, Netflix plans to move on from the series.

Netflix released the BoJack Horseman season 6 trailer on Friday, giving fans an idea of what they can expect from the show's final season. The first part of the sixth season will premiere on October 25 followed by the second part of the season on January 31.

The trailer hints at a potential mood change for Mr. Peanutbutter, as well as a more optimistic outlook on life for BoJack. Princess Carolyn is finding it difficult to be a single parent to a noisy baby and it seems Todd is getting some news about his mother. These tidbits are presented amid a letter in narrative form.
